You may or may not have read this book before but if you haven’t it low-key tears at your heart strings. I don’t want to spoil anything for anyone so if you haven’t read “Lord of the Flies” by William Golding, I urge you to skip over this post.
“Lord of the Flies” is a fictional book during an unnamed time of war, that follows a bunch of young British school boys whose plane was shot down over the Pacific. The boys then try to make the most of it until they are rescued, by making a society of rules, having a leader, and having jobs. The first quote is Piggy basically talking about how everyone was all for helping until they actually had to help. Piggy was in charge of making the shelters and the “littluns” who were the youngest of the group were suppose to help, but didn’t when it proved too difficult for them. As the book goes on, the boys think there is a beast on the island that seems to be hunting them as they hunt pigs for food. In the second quote Simon basically says that they know there isn’t a beast, but it is easier to fear the beast than it is to face the reality that they were actually afraid of each other. Simon is just trying to reassure the boys that they do not need to fear the beast.
Throughout the book they start to lose hope of ever being rescued and lose their faith in their system, and soon turn on each other. The third and fourth quote are complimentary to each other as they talk about the world they thought they knew slipping away. They are no longer the English boys, they were savages now. The two quotes talk about how they did everything like adults would have but it didn’t seem to work out like they had originally thought, and “that understandable and lawful world, was slipping away”. At this point they started turning on each other because they no longer agreed with each others morals and ideas. SPOILER ALERT!! Back tracking for a minute, the last quote refers to Ralph talking with Piggy after participating in the death of Simon. Simon found a dead parachute pilot on the island, and decides to go and tell the group that he was right that they didn’t have to fear the beast because there wasn’t one. The boys were having a feast from the pig that was killed and were in their frenzy of a chant, and see a shadowy figure emerge from the forest—which is Simon. Needless to say, them being all hype they thought it was the beast and didn’t realize it was Simon and killed him by tearing him to pieces by their teeth and bare hands. After Simon is officially dead Ralph looks back on what he just participated in and is disgusted with himself and everyone for killing a fellow schoolboy. He then says “I’m frightened. Of us.
